My Day off
My name is Alissa. I’m sixteen years old. I’ve moved to Moscow recently. I study five days a week that’s why I try to spend my two days off merrily and interestingly.
In the morning I wake up later than usual. I like to lie slugging a bed and to watch TV. Television shows many interesting programmes on Sunday.
My mother cooks something delicious at the weekend. She bakes cakes or sweet buns. We have breakfast together and then walk around the town. I’m fond of painting that’s why I like to visit art exhibitions. In the evening I meet with friends and we go the cinema. After the film we spend time in any cafe and compare notes.
Sometimes I can’t meet with friends and then I spend the whole evening with my parents and elder sister. We go to the theatre or to the concert hall together. I love my day off very much because I can have a good rest and collect my strength for a whole week.
